Lines Matching refs:acl_buffer
51 uint16_t l2cap_create_signaling_packet(uint8_t * acl_buffer, hci_con_handle_t handle, uint8_t pb_fl… in l2cap_create_signaling_packet() argument
95 little_endian_store_16(acl_buffer, 0u, handle | (pb_flags << 12u) | (0u << 14u)); in l2cap_create_signaling_packet()
97 little_endian_store_16(acl_buffer, 6, cid); in l2cap_create_signaling_packet()
99 acl_buffer[8] = cmd_index; in l2cap_create_signaling_packet()
101 acl_buffer[9] = identifier; in l2cap_create_signaling_packet()
113 acl_buffer[pos++] = word & 0xffu; in l2cap_create_signaling_packet()
114 acl_buffer[pos++] = word >> 8; in l2cap_create_signaling_packet()
119 little_endian_store_16(acl_buffer, pos, *ptr_u16); in l2cap_create_signaling_packet()
127 (void)memcpy(&acl_buffer[pos], ptr_u8, word); in l2cap_create_signaling_packet()
142 little_endian_store_16(acl_buffer, 2u, pos - 4u); in l2cap_create_signaling_packet()
144 little_endian_store_16(acl_buffer, 4u, pos - 6u - 2u); in l2cap_create_signaling_packet()
146 little_endian_store_16(acl_buffer, 10u, pos - 12u); in l2cap_create_signaling_packet()